Getting Started

Insert the cassette into the printer as shown in Figure 5. Make sure that the smooth side of the cassette with the Psion Teklogix logo down and the flap side up, and close the paper door.

Turning the Printer On and Off

To turn the printer on, simply press the Turning the Printer On and Off Power Button. If you continue to hold the Power Button, the printer will display the printer’s model number. After the button is released, the printer will continue its power up initialization and then display the name of the current Format (default is “Format 1”) on the top line. The bottom line will display a battery symbol at the right hand end of the line that indicates the current condition of the battery.

To turn the printer off, press and hold the Performing A Printer Self Test Power Button. The printer will display “Printer Off” and then power down after the button is released.

Performing A Printer Self Test

To perform a self test, press and hold the Manual background Paper Feed button while turning on the printer with the Manual background Power Button until the printer displays “Printing Current Menu Values”. The printer will print a test page with the following information:

The printer’s firmware revision level and release date.

The current Setup Menu values for the following menus:

ƒThe currently selected Format(s)

ƒThe Options Menu settings.

The type of optional interface, if installed, and which interface is currently selected.

The presence of the optional Magnetic Card Reader, if installed.

The current battery voltage.

Print head temperature.

A sample bar code.

Printer serial number.

A print head test pattern.
